Anybody have a dumper gathering dust. Need to level ground for a new agri building and was going to buy one off the bay but dont trust it any more and hiring seems to be dead money.

For one off base construction for a building, it's far more cost effective to hire a big digger and dumper and get it all bashed out.

 

Dumpers are cheap as chips to hire. You say it's dead money, but by the time you've paid to ship a dumper from where you buy it and dealt with your first breakdown....

 

Unless you have ongoing use for it rather than just this building I'd hire.

I have a 2 tonne fork lift dump skip which I thought of using with this rough terrain forklift.

 

Eager Beaver Forklift Ex Army Rough Terrain 4x4 Four Wheel Steer | eBay

 

That was until I read about the fatalities and the ease in which they tip over which has put me off slightly.
